Undergraduate Tuition & Fees
The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$7,943 for in-state students and $18,797 for out-of-state students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 2.44%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, The University of Texas at Tyler requ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$25,198 and Odessa College has the lowest tuition & fees of $4,806 for undergraduate programs.
Name | 2022-2023 | 2023-2024 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
In-State | Out-of-State | In-State | Out-of-State | |
University of Houston-Clear Lake | $7,698 | $20,994 | $7,746 | $21,330 |
University of Houston-Victoria | $7,499 | $17,291 | $7,499 | $17,291 |
Odessa College | $3,672 | $4,566 | $3,912 | $4,806 |
University of North Texas at Dallas | $9,518 | $21,758 | $9,590 | $22,189 |
The University of Texas at Tyler | $9,448 | $23,998 | $9,920 | $25,198 |
The University of Texas at San Antonio | $9,227 | $21,481 | $8,991 | $21,965 |
Average | $7,844 | $18,348 | $7,943 | $18,797 |
Graduate Tuition & Fees
The following table compares 2023-2024 gradu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average graduate tuition & fees is $8,493 for state residents and $18,942 for out-of-state students. The 2023-2024 gradu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 2.14%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, The University of Texas at San Antonio requires the most expensive graduate tuition & fees of $26,294 and University of North Texas at Dallas has the lowest graduate tuition & fees of $13,164.
Name | 2022-2023 | 2023-2024 |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
In-State | Out-of-State | In-State | Out-of-State | |
University of Houston-Clear Lake | $9,594 | $18,990 | $9,468 | $19,080 |
University of Houston-Victoria | $8,315 | $15,535 | $8,315 | $15,535 |
Odessa College | The graduate tuition information is not available. | |||
University of North Texas at Dallas | $6,320 | $13,664 | $6,374 | $13,934 |
The University of Texas at Tyler | $8,140 | $16,816 | $8,444 | $17,408 |
The University of Texas at San Antonio | $9,485 | $27,718 | $9,862 | $28,753 |
Average | $8,371 | $18,545 | $8,493 | $18,942 |
Room & Board, Other Living Expenses
The following table compares living costs including room, board, and other expenses between selected colleges. Each cost is in average and may vary by room types, meal plan, and other living styles. For academic year 2023-2024, the average living costs of selected colleges is $13,678 when a student lives on campus and $15,865 when living off campus.
Name | On-Campus | Off-Campus |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Room & Board | Other Expenses | Room & Board | Other Expenses | Other Expenses (living with family) | |
University of Houston-Clear Lake | $11,014 | $4,590 | $13,724 | $4,590 | - |
University of Houston-Victoria | $10,494 | $3,600 | $10,382 | $4,204 | - |
Odessa College | $6,800 | $3,175 | $14,701 | $3,273 | - |
University of North Texas at Dallas | $9,954 | $3,864 | $7,900 | $4,878 | - |
The University of Texas at Tyler | $10,710 | $3,092 | $9,820 | $5,590 | - |
The University of Texas at San Antonio | $11,843 | $2,932 | $10,449 | $5,680 | - |
Average | $10,136 | $3,542 | $11,163 | $4,703 | - |
